I live in a 1953 Rockdale home and want to add a heat pump and EV charger. Is my old 60-amp panel and Federal Pacific breaker box safe for this?

No, it is not safe and would likely be a code violation. Your 60-amp service lacks the capacity for those high-demand appliances. More critically, a Federal Pacific panel is a known fire hazard due to breakers that can fail to trip. You'll need a full service upgrade to a modern panel with at least 200 amps, which also provides the necessary physical space and safety features like AFCI breakers required by current code.

My smart devices in Rockdale keep resetting after thunderstorms. Is this a ComEd grid problem or my house wiring?

Rockdale's moderate surge risk from seasonal thunderstorms means both can be factors. While ComEd's grid can have fluctuations, your home's first line of defense is its internal wiring and surge protection. Older systems often lack whole-house surge protection at the main panel, leaving sensitive electronics vulnerable. Installing a service entrance surge protector is a recommended upgrade to safeguard your devices from both external and internally generated surges.

How should I prepare my Rockdale home's electrical system for a harsh Illinois winter with ice storms or summer brownouts?

Prepare for winter by ensuring your heating system's circuit is in good order and considering a hardwired generator with a proper transfer switch for extended outages. For summer, an aging 60-amp service is particularly prone to brownouts under heavy AC load. Beyond a service upgrade, installing a whole-house surge protector can protect electronics from voltage spikes when power is restored after an outage.

My Rockdale Village lights dim when the AC kicks on. Is this normal for a 1953 home with original wiring?

It's a common sign your system is overloaded. A 73-year-old electrical system with original cloth-jacketed copper wiring wasn't designed for today's 2026 appliance loads, like multiple high-draw devices running simultaneously. The 60-amp service common in 1953-era homes simply can't keep up, causing voltage drops you see as dimming lights. Upgrading your service panel and modernizing key circuits is the safe, long-term solution.

Does the flat prairie land around Rockdale affect my home's electrical grounding or lightning risk?

The flat terrain itself doesn't increase lightning risk, but it can affect grounding. Proper grounding relies on a low-resistance connection to earth. In some areas, soil composition can make achieving this difficult, requiring longer or additional grounding electrodes. A qualified electrician can test your grounding system's resistance to ensure it meets NEC standards and provides a safe path for fault currents.

What permits are needed from the Rockdale Building Department for an electrical panel upgrade, and why does it matter?

A panel replacement always requires a permit from the Rockdale Building Department and a final inspection. This ensures the work complies with the NEC 2023, which governs safety standards for things like proper grounding and AFCI protection. Skipping permits can void your homeowner's insurance in case of a fire and create problems when selling your home. My power comes from an overhead mast on the side of my house. What are the common issues with this setup in Rockdale?

Overhead service masts, common here, are exposed to the elements. The main concerns are physical damage from severe weather or aging components like the weatherhead, which can allow moisture into your system. We also inspect the mast's structural integrity to ensure it can support the utility lines, especially if upgrading your service, as heavier cables may be required. Proper mast installation is critical for safety and reliability.
